Buying Guide

Lawn size and terrain

Check the mower’s recommended coverage (in m²) and whether it suits your lawn’s shape. Some models are designed for small, flat urban lawns while others cope with large or multi-zone gardens and uneven terrain.

Connectivity and app features

Look for reliable Bluetooth, Wi‑Fi or cellular connection and a well-reviewed app that lets you schedule, monitor progress and receive alerts. Advanced features to watch for include GPS mapping, geofencing and integration with smart home platforms like Google Home or Alexa.

Cutting performance and battery life

Consider cutting width, cut height range and blade type for the finish you want, and check battery runtime and recharge time to ensure it can manage your lawn without frequent interruptions. For larger lawns, longer runtimes and quick-charge batteries reduce downtime.

Installation and boundary system

Decide whether you want a perimeter wire installation or a wire‑free/GPS-capable mower — wire systems are reliable but take effort to lay, while GPS/virtual fence models are quicker to set up but usually cost more. Also check whether professional installation is recommended or available through UK retailers.

Safety, durability and aftercare

Ensure the mower has lift/tilt sensors, PIN locking and anti-theft features, and that it’s weatherproof for UK conditions. Factor in warranty length, availability of spare parts and the cost of replacement blades and batteries when comparing long‑term value.

Do app‑controlled mowers need Wi‑Fi at home to work?
Not always — many models use Bluetooth for local control or connect via home Wi‑Fi for remote access and cloud features. Some premium models include mobile connectivity (SIM/eSIM) for remote monitoring without relying on your home network.
Can robot mowers handle slopes and uneven ground?
Most consumer mowers manage gentle slopes (typically up to 20–45% depending on model). If your garden has steep inclines or very uneven terrain, check the manufacturer’s maximum gradient spec and choose a model rated for higher slopes or consider a professional assessment.
How much does installation and maintenance cost in the UK?
Installation (laying perimeter wire) can cost from around £80–£300 if done professionally, depending on garden complexity; wire‑free GPS models reduce that labour. Expect annual maintenance costs for blade replacement, battery eventual replacement (every few years) and occasional servicing — budget for spare parts and possible subscription services.
